Terryville, New York, sits on Long Island's North Shore, where many homes were built in the mid-20th century. The region's freeze-thaw cycles and sandy soil can take a toll on underground pipes and outdoor fixtures. Older parts of town often have galvanized steel or cast-iron drain lines that eventually corrode, while newer subdivisions use modern PVC. Because Terryville is unincorporated and falls under Brookhaven Town, plumbing work must meet New York State code and local permitting requirements. Why Plumbing Costs Vary in Terryville
Several factors make plumbing costs in Terryville differ from national averages. First, the local housing stock: many homes from the 1950s-70s have aging pipes that require careful handling or replacement, which takes more time and skill. Second, Long Island's climate—with freezing winters and humid summers—can cause pipe bursts and accelerated corrosion, often leading to emergency calls that command higher rates. Third, New York State's plumbing code is strict, and plumbers must carry proper licensing and insurance, which adds to overhead. Fourth, the local labor market: plumbers on Long Island typically charge more than upstate due to higher cost of living. Finally, permit fees from the Town of Brookhaven vary by job type, and pulling permits adds to the total cost. Each of these elements influences your final invoice.
Common Plumbing Issues in Terryville Homes
- 1
Frozen Pipes
Freezing winters on Long Island can cause pipes in uninsulated basements or crawl spaces to burst, especially in older Terryville homes with poor insulation.
- 2
Corroded Galvanized Pipes
Many mid-century homes in Terryville still have galvanized steel pipes that rust from the inside, leading to low water pressure and brown water.
- 3
Sewer Line Blockages
Sandy soil and tree roots common in Terryville can invade clay or cast-iron sewer lines, causing backups and requiring professional cleaning or replacement.
- 4
Water Heater Failure
Hard water on Long Island accelerates sediment buildup in tank water heaters, reducing efficiency and causing premature failure in Terryville homes.
- 5
Sump Pump Failure
Heavy rain and high water tables in some Terryville neighborhoods put strain on sump pumps, which can fail during storms and lead to basement flooding.

Plumber cost FAQs — Terryville.
What factors affect the cost of hiring a plumber in Terryville?
Costs depend on job complexity, materials needed, time of day (emergency vs. scheduled), and the plumber's experience. Travel time within Terryville and permit fees from the Town of Brookhaven also play a role. Always get a written estimate before work begins.
How do I choose a reliable plumber in Terryville?
Look for licensed plumbers in New York State with good reviews and references. Verify they carry liability insurance and workers' compensation. Ask about their experience with older homes in the area. Get multiple quotes and compare scope, not just price.
What licensing is required for plumbers in New York?
Plumbers in New York must be licensed by the state or local municipality. Terryville falls under Suffolk County, which requires a county license. Additionally, plumbers must adhere to the New York State Plumbing Code. Always confirm your plumber holds current licensing.
When is the best time to schedule plumbing work in Terryville?
Spring and fall are ideal because weather is mild and demand is lower, often leading to better availability and pricing. Avoid peak seasons like winter (emergency calls) and summer (remodeling season) if possible. Schedule non-urgent work well in advance.
Do I need a permit for plumbing work in Terryville?
Yes, most significant plumbing work—like repiping, water heater replacement, or sewer line repairs—requires a permit from the Town of Brookhaven. Your plumber should handle the permit process. Permits ensure work meets code and protects your home's value.
